Read the latest issue mailing here WebOct 5, 2024 · Age is the greatest risk factor for Alzheimer’s disease. The percentage of people with Alzheimer's increases with age: 5% of people age 65 to 74, 13% of people age 75-84, and 33% of people age 85 and older have Alzheimer's dementia. 21. Alzheimer's is a growing epidemic. An estimated 6.5 million Americans older than 65 have Alzheimer's …
